Digital Tubemaster Model 514 stores up to 100 programs, each with up to 100 levels. Autoprogramming mode allows users to enter tube OD, wall, and weld Head to automatically generate weld program. With Industrial Grade electronics, stainless enclosure incorporates sealed membrane keypad and sealed color LCD display. Power source output is rated at 200 A with autoranging 115-230 Vac input. FlatPAC-EN low profile, switching power supply features power density greater than 7.8 W/in-³. It provides up to 500 W of output power from 1-4 isolated outputs. Accepting inputs of 90-132 and 180-264 Vac at 47-63 Hz, unit uses microprocessor-controlled auto-ranging function. FlatPAC-EN features passive harmonic current attenuation and generates low EMI. MK-Series enclosed, ac/dc power supplies provide output power over 40-300 W power range. All models accept universal input from 85-265 Vac, and 16 models provide single outputs from 5-24 Vdc. Utilizing SMT construction, products offer power densities to 6 W/in-³. Stick-welding Model SRH-503 incorporates hand crank on front for infinite amperage control. Unit offers output of 50 to 525 A and maximum open circuit voltage of 77 Vdc. Suited for stick welding and gouging with carbons up to 3/8 in. dia., product features built-in running gear for mobility. Model MPS-4000 microprocessor-based, portable inverter power source is designed for GMAW/FCAW process welding applications. Integral weld Head controller operates all Pipeliner weld Head models. Power source provides synergic control of electrode speed and power output. Factory-developed programs are stored for many combinations of alloy, electrode diameter, and shielding gas. Gold Track(TM) VP system includes 250 A Pulsweld(TM) VP power supply with microprocessor controls of all welding functions. Sloping between segment levels can be programmed, and existing weld schedules may be scaled in percentages. Internal memory holds up to 32 different weld schedules with up to 16 segments each. AS5 and AC7 Series modular ac to dc switching power supplies feature universal input of 90-264 Vac. Modules range from 2-48 V. Up to 6 individual modules fit in single enclosure providing up to 12 outputs (6 single outputs or 12 outputs when dual modules used).
